- Description
- Milan Nestarec's Nach is a Blaufränkisch-led Czech wine named for the purple hue of its grapes, offering juicy cherry, raspberry, and floral notes alongside a subtle tomato leaf character. Light-bodied with good freshness, it balances fruit-driven character with herbal complexity. Best served slightly chilled with Mediterranean or Central European cuisine.
